[This was a post I made on another board. Mostly my thoughts about how different companies have different views about what next generation gaming means to them and how they plan to execute it out.]

People have different outlooks on what next-gen is supposed to be. For Sony, it's graphics. For Nintendo, it's innovation.

For some people innovation is better than graphics. Because anyone could make a system that uses a controller to play. To make a completely different controller and implement something new into the scene, that's a completely different ball game.


Sure, the Wii isn't a graphics powerhouse, but big deal. Nintendo doesn't think that it's worth focusing on. People would rather have good gameplay over graphics any day. Example, Madden 07. This game has been release numerous times on every console from the GBA to the PS3. According to Gamestop reviews here's where each game stands on each system:

Wii - 8.4
XBOX, PS2, and GC - 8.1
360 and PS3 - 7.9
DS - 7.7
PSP - 7.6
GBA - 6.5

In a way, Nintendo ended up dominating the best football games on both of their systems, console and hand held. According to them, the Wii stuck with the last gen graphics, touched up on it and added new features and freshen up the series. Their mentality was probably the whole: Stick with what's good and improve upon it. It ended up working to their advantage. As for the PS3, in return for amazing graphics, they had to sacrifice some modes, leave a couple of bugs in their version and a couple of awkward animations. Their main focus is graphics, but they had to sacrifice modes to get the result they wanted, leaving gamers a little in the dark since some of those modes were the main feature of that year.

Whichever way each company wants to go, is fine by me. If Sony wants to make a powerhouse system with superb graphics, just make sure you can keep up your end of the bargain by providing systems. If Nintendo wants to continue with innovation, make sure you have another breakthrough idea for the next generation. But only the numbers can tell which one will dominate the next-gen charts.
